In this research, quantum particle swarm optimization (QPSO) is utilized to solve multiobjective combined economic emission dispatch (CEED) problem formulated using cubic criterion function considering a uni wise max/max price penalty factor. QPSO is implemented on a 6-unit power generation system and compared with Lagrangian relaxation, particle swarm optimization (PSO) and simulated annealing (SA)...
Latent Semantic Indexing (LSI) is an information retrieval technique using a low-rank singular value decomposition (SVD) of term-document matrix. The aim of this method is to reduce the matrix dimension by finding a pattern in document collection with concurrently referring terms. The methods are implemented to calculate the weight of term-document in vector space model (VSM) for document clustering...
